Transaction 40c77100e18eb5e104cd9670dcac15146bf907cfb0f3c63d1b6da61c77fb519a
1 Input
1 Output
-
40c77100e18eb5e104cd9670dcac15146bf907cfb0f3c63d1b6da61c77fb519a:0
- value
- 520000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b69f8d4b51643534b2bce1ed81a58c2b10667fa0 OP_EQUAL
- address
- 3JLe3KUcdYeRV7ThnhTKYowx8xmW7Ymd8h